# QueueScale — Environments

QueueScale runs in three environments: dev, staging, prod. Dev scales on synthetic load only. Staging mirrors prod queue topology at 10% volume. Prod watches the Corvid broker cluster; scale-out triggers at depth thresholds, scale-in after a cooldown. On-call: do not tune prod thresholds live — change staging first, observe one cycle. Current prod settings use the following configuration values.

settings of tagug-fajof:
[zorwyn]
host = zorwyn.nelvrosys.corp
user = zorwyn_svc
database = zorwyn_prod

Subject: NameGuard scanner rollout — what to verify

Hi all — welcome aboard, Priya. Before we promote the NameGuard typo-squatting scanner to the Orvane staging registry, please walk through the full verification flow: seed the decoy packages, confirm each near-miss name is flagged within one crawl cycle, and check that legitimate forks stay unflagged. Document anything surprising in the rollout thread. Once the staging run completes cleanly, copy the trace token it prints below this message.

build token for tajeg-bajep: htk14_409ba9df6b8acb

Team,

As discussed at the Bramwick offsite, we are replacing the current SilverCircle points scheme with a tiered model built around the Orlena platform. Redemption costs have outpaced incremental revenue for three straight quarters, and sales leads report the earn rates confuse larger accounts. Migration begins after the autumn billing cycle, with legacy points honoured for twelve months. Please brief your teams accordingly. The confidential outline below summarises where we intend to take the programme commercially.

management briefing: Only 33 of the 205 pilot accounts renewed Kasath, so a churn review is set for October 17. Weniusek Logistics is in early talks to buy Holethax Freight for about $345.6 million.

Subject: Key rotation — Lanternby SDK parity testing

Hello,

As part of the review of feature parity between the Lanternby Swift and Kotlin SDKs, we have rotated the credential used by the shared conformance-test harness. The previous key was scoped too broadly; the replacement is restricted to the parity suite's read-only endpoints. All evidence in the audit folder reflects the new scope. The new harness key follows below.

API key for kajeg-yawig: kto4_cgwL